Abstract

An apparatus in accordance with the invention may include a downhole tool and a data transmission path incorporated into the downhole tool. The data transmission path may include one or more contact surfaces providing electrical continuity to the data transmission path. To protect the contact surfaces from corrosion while maintaining electrical conductivity, a coating may be attached to one or more of the contact surfaces. The coating may include any of various materials that increase the corrosion-resistance of the underlying base metal, including but not limited to cobalt, nickel, tin, tin-lead, platinum, palladium, gold, silver, zinc, or combinations thereof.

Claims (28)

1. An apparatus comprising:

a downhole tool comprising a pin end, a box end, and an annular recess formed in at least one of the box end and the pin end;

an annular transmission element comprising an electrically-conductive annular housing, wherein the housing resides in and electrically contacts the annular recess; and

a coating attached to at least one of the annular housing the annular recess, wherein the coating is electrically-conductive and corrosion-resistant,

wherein the coating comprises a material selected from the group consisting of nickel, cobalt, mixtures thereof, compounds thereof, and combinations thereof.

2.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the coating is attached using a process selected from the group consisting of electroplating, electroless plating, cladding, hot dipping, and galvanizing.

3. The apparatus of claim 1 , further comprising an undercoating between the coating and the at least one of the housing and the recess.

4.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ein:

the annular housing comprises a first contact and the annular recess comprises a second contact in contact with the first contact; and

the first contact is adapted to slide with respect to the second contact.

5. The apparatus of claim 4 , further comprising a lubricant between the first and second contact surfaces.

6.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the diameter of the annular housing is smaller than the diameter of the annular recess to create a force between the first and second contact surfaces.

7.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the annular transmission element further comprises:

at least one electrical conductor disposed within the annular housing; and

a magnetically-conductive, electrically-insulative material disposed between the annular housing and the electrical conductor, preventing direct contact therebetween.

8.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the annular transmission element is biased with respect to the annular recess.

9.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the annular housing further comprises a shoulder configured to engage a corresponding shoulder formed inside the annular recess.

10. An apparatus comprising:

a downhole tool comprising a first end, a second end, and an annular recess formed in at least one of the first end and the second end;

an annular transmission element comprising an electrically-conductive annular housing, wherein the housing resides in and electrically contacts the annular recess; and

a coating attached to at least one of the annular housing the recess, wherein the coating is electrically-conductive and corrosion-resistant

wherein the coating comprises a material selected from the group consisting of nickel, nickel alloy, cobalt, and cobalt alloys.

11. The apparatus of claim 10 , wherein the coating is attached using a process selected from the group consisting of electroplating, electroless plating, cladding, hot dipping, and galvanizing.

12. The apparatus of claim 10 , wherein the downhole tool is selected from the group consisting of a section of drill pipe and a downhole node.

13. The apparatus of claim 10 , wherein the annular transmission element further comprises:

at least one electrical conductor disposed within the annular housing; and

a magnetically-conductive, electrically-insulative material disposed between the annular housing and the electrical conductor, preventing direct contact therebetween.

14. The apparatus of claim 10 , wherein the annular transmission element is biased with respect to the annular recess.
